I unpaired my Watch from the old iPhone and paired it with the new one. None of the settings or faces were restored. What the hell.

Does iCloud restore those things or not?

/rant
 
What iCloud restores is the Apple Watch backup stored on your iPhone which then got restored to your Apple Watch. And based on my experience, iPhone does backup settings and faces relatively well, so it should be restored just fine, assuming it has been backed up on your iPhone.
 
With the quick phone to phone transfer, when you unpair your watch from your old phone and then do the transfer, all of my faces, data and setting where there when I paired with the new phone.
